The Elegant Universe describes our universe in terms of super string theory and m-theory. Neither of those theoretical paradigms have developed any real evidences or predictions to empirically validate those theories as physical. M-Theory and Super string theory are extremely beautiful and elegant, however, they are only mathematical models with no tangible foundation in physical reality.

The best way for someone to begin understanding the universe is through General Theory of Relativity and The Big Bang Model.

Our best guess suggests the universe probably has a slight curvature. Stephen Hawking referred to this in his description of a finite, but unbounded universe.
